When an input source is selected, the AV receiver checks 
the relevant audio inputs for the presence of an audio 
signal and automatically selects an input. With this set-
ting, you can specify which audio inputs the AV receiver 
will check for signals.
 
Note:
 
• You can select a different option for each input selec-
tor.
 
Automatic Audio Input Selection 
Setup
 
1
 
Press the input selector button 
for the input selector whose set-
ting you want to change.
 
The setting for the TUNER input selec-
tor cannot be changed and is fixed at 
“Analog.”
 
2
 
Press the [DIGITAL INPUT] 
button.
 
The current setting is displayed.

3
 
Press the [DIGITAL INPUT] but-
ton repeatedly to select an 
option.
 
HDMIx (Auto):
 
This option can be selected when an 
HDMI input is assigned to an input 
selector (page 46). When this option is 
selected, the relevant HDMI, digital, 
and analog inputs will be checked for 
the presence of an audio signal. If sig-
nals are present at more than one input, 
the inputs will be selected in the follow-
ing order of priority: HDMI, digital, 
analog.
 
COAXx (Auto)/OPTx (Auto):
 
This option can be selected when a dig-
ital input is assigned to an input selector 
(page 47). When this option is selected, 
the relevant digital and analog inputs 
will be checked for the presence of an 
audio signal. If signals are present at 
more than one input, the inputs will be 
selected in the following order of prior-
ity: digital, analog. Any audio signals 
present at the HDMI inputs will not be 
output.
 
Analog:
 
When this option is selected, the signal 
from the relevant analog audio input is 
output. Any audio signals present at 
HDMI or digital inputs will not be out-
put.
